Analysis

The most recent figure for beans, dry — gross production value in Dominican Republic is 72,247 1000 USD, measured in 2024.

The figure is up 10.3% on the previous year and up 31.1% over ten years.

Over the whole period, beans, dry — gross production value in Dominican Republic peaked at 99,244 1000 USD in 1984 and was at its lowest, 27,706 1000 USD, in 1962.

Dominican Republic ranks 32nd of 95 countries on this measure, in the middle of the range.

The long-run direction has been consistently rising across the 64 years of available data.

Beans, dry — Gross Production Value in Dominican Republic, year by year

Annual values for Beans, dry — Gross Production Value (constant 2014-2016 thousand US$) in Dominican Republic, 1961 to 2024.
Year 1000 USD Change
1961 28,810 1000 USD
1962 27,706 1000 USD -3.8%
1963 28,186 1000 USD +1.7%
1964 34,465 1000 USD +22.3%
1965 33,610 1000 USD -2.5%
1966 43,649 1000 USD +29.9%
1967 33,613 1000 USD -23.0%
1968 29,667 1000 USD -11.7%
1969 38,521 1000 USD +29.8%
1970 37,047 1000 USD -3.8%
1971 41,480 1000 USD +12.0%
1972 44,442 1000 USD +7.1%
1973 50,054 1000 USD +12.6%
1974 64,532 1000 USD +28.9%
1975 52,695 1000 USD -18.3%
1976 54,209 1000 USD +2.9%
1977 52,937 1000 USD -2.3%
1978 61,303 1000 USD +15.8%
1979 73,336 1000 USD +19.6%
1980 72,813 1000 USD -0.7%
1981 77,307 1000 USD +6.2%
1982 85,701 1000 USD +10.9%
1983 90,222 1000 USD +5.3%
1984 99,244 1000 USD +10.0%
1985 70,860 1000 USD -28.6%
1986 72,560 1000 USD +2.4%
1987 76,985 1000 USD +6.1%
1988 79,236 1000 USD +2.9%
1989 79,616 1000 USD +0.5%
1990 68,614 1000 USD -13.8%
1991 48,089 1000 USD -29.9%
1992 54,727 1000 USD +13.8%
1993 56,900 1000 USD +4.0%
1994 54,955 1000 USD -3.4%
1995 54,120 1000 USD -1.5%
1996 52,075 1000 USD -3.8%
1997 38,103 1000 USD -26.8%
1998 35,793 1000 USD -6.1%
1999 38,046 1000 USD +6.3%
2000 32,565 1000 USD -14.4%
2001 44,654 1000 USD +37.1%
2002 43,328 1000 USD -3.0%
2003 42,836 1000 USD -1.1%
2004 33,667 1000 USD -21.4%
2005 33,555 1000 USD -0.3%
2006 42,752 1000 USD +27.4%
2007 42,098 1000 USD -1.5%
2008 31,369 1000 USD -25.5%
2009 45,160 1000 USD +44.0%
2010 48,729 1000 USD +7.9%
2011 50,742 1000 USD +4.1%
2012 47,799 1000 USD -5.8%
2013 59,599 1000 USD +24.7%
2014 55,111 1000 USD -7.5%
2015 39,767 1000 USD -27.8%
2016 50,095 1000 USD +26.0%
2017 52,796 1000 USD +5.4%
2018 56,139 1000 USD +6.3%
2019 62,007 1000 USD +10.5%
2020 54,239 1000 USD -12.5%
2021 56,571 1000 USD +4.3%
2022 58,190 1000 USD +2.9%
2023 65,510 1000 USD +12.6%
2024 72,247 1000 USD +10.3%

The domain provides detailed data on the value of agricultural production that is calculated by the agricultural production data and the price data at farm gate. Thus, the value of production measures the agricultural production in monetary terms at the farm gate level.
